Tai Go SDK

Go client library for Tai — the universal runtime bridge for Yao Sandbox.

Overview

Provides a unified API for container lifecycle, filesystem operations, HTTP proxy, and VNC access. Supports two modes via a single entry point:

  • Local (docker:// or "") — direct Docker daemon connection
  • Remote (tai://host) — via Tai Server proxy

All sub-packages follow the same pattern: interface + Remote/Local implementations.

Package Layout

yao/tai/
├── tai.go                      # Client, New(), Option, Close()
├── volume/                     # Volume IO + Sync
├── workspace/                  # Go fs.FS wrapper over volume.Volume
├── sandbox/                    # Container lifecycle (Create/Start/Stop/Exec/Remove)
├── proxy/                      # HTTP reverse proxy URL resolution
└── vnc/                        # VNC WebSocket URL resolution

Quick Start

import "github.com/yaoapp/yao/tai"

// Local — default Docker socket
c, _ := tai.New("")

// Local — explicit address
c, _ := tai.New("docker:///var/run/docker.sock")
c, _ := tai.New("docker://192.168.1.50:2375")

// Remote — via Tai Server (Docker runtime, default)
c, _ := tai.New("tai://192.168.1.100")

// Remote — via Tai Server (K8s runtime)
c, _ := tai.New("tai://10.0.0.5", tai.K8s)

defer c.Close()

// Container lifecycle
id, _ := c.Sandbox().Create(ctx, sandbox.CreateOptions{
    Image: "node:20",
    Cmd:   []string{"sleep", "infinity"},
})
c.Sandbox().Start(ctx, id)

// Filesystem
ws := c.Workspace("session-1")
ws.WriteFile("app.js", []byte("console.log('hi')"), 0644)
data, _ := ws.ReadFile("app.js")

// HTTP proxy URL
url, _ := c.Proxy().URL(ctx, id, 3000, "/api/health")

// VNC URL
vncURL, _ := c.VNC().URL(ctx, id)

Address Protocol

Prefix Mode Description
"" Local Platform default Docker socket
docker://... Local Direct Docker daemon (socket or TCP)
tai://host Remote Via Tai Server, all services proxied

Sub-Package Interfaces

volume.Volume

File IO and directory sync between Yao and the container workspace.

  • ReadFile, WriteFile, Stat, ListDir, Remove, Rename, MkdirAll
  • SyncPush (Yao → Tai), SyncPull (Tai → Yao)
  • Remote: gRPC to Tai :9100
  • Local: direct disk IO under dataDir/{sessionID}/

workspace.FS

Go fs.FS-compatible interface wrapping volume.Volume, adding write operations.

sandbox.Sandbox

Container lifecycle: Create, Start, Stop, Remove, Exec, Inspect, List.

  • Local: direct Docker socket, handles VNC port mapping and capabilities
  • Docker: via Tai :2375
  • Containerd: via Tai :2376 (Phase 2)
  • K8s: via Tai :6443 (Phase 2)

proxy.Proxy

HTTP service URL resolution: URL(ctx, containerID, port, path).

  • Remote: http://tai-host:8080/{id}:{port}/{path}
  • Local: http://127.0.0.1:{hostPort}/{path} via sandbox.Inspect

vnc.VNC

VNC WebSocket URL resolution: URL(ctx, containerID).

  • Remote: ws://tai-host:6080/vnc/{id}/ws
  • Local: ws://127.0.0.1:{vncHostPort}/ws via sandbox.Inspect

Options

tai.Docker              // default runtime (can omit)
tai.Containerd          // containerd runtime
tai.K8s                 // Kubernetes runtime
tai.WithPorts(Ports{})  // custom port mapping
tai.WithHTTPClient(hc)  // custom HTTP client
tai.WithDataDir(dir)    // workspace root (Local mode)

Dependencies

  • github.com/yaoapp/tai/volume/pb — gRPC proto types
  • google.golang.org/grpc
  • github.com/pierrec/lz4/v4 — sync compression
  • github.com/docker/docker — Docker SDK
